Who does the Engineering Officer of the Watch (EOOW) report to?

The Engineering Officer of the Watch (EOOW) reports directly to the Officer of the Deck (OOD). The EOOW is responsible for the oversight of the engineering watch and for ensuring that the machinery and systems are operating safely and effectively while underway. The OOD is in charge of the entire ship's operation during their watch, and thus, the EOOW provides critical engineering information and status updates to the OOD to facilitate informed decision-making regarding the ship's operations. This relationship is essential for maintaining communication between the engineering department and the bridge, ensuring a coordinated approach to ship management.
